Contributors of computer development software

Mar 20, 2012 as a smallbusiness owner, if you decide theres good reason to develop your own mobile app, there are several ways to do it but before you dive into the deep end of the app development pool. The second concept was also extremely important to the development of programming. This is a list of computer scientists, people who do work in computer science, in particular. Companies around the world use hansoft to ship both indie all the way to the most complex aaa games. Understands implications and tradeoffs of reliability, scalability, operational costs, ease. Contributions to the development of computing rand. Since mid1997 there has been a core group with write access to the r source, currently. Astronomy 3d computer simulations help envision supernovae explosions princeton university, sept. Its major contribution is being the root of the tree that has led to such.

Contribution of computers towards our society and its. Computers are now a fundamental tool of modern life. Bill gates and paul allen licensed basic as the software language for the altair. Contributors nael abughazaleh is an assistant professor in the computer science department at the state university of new yorkbinghamton. She has been working on linux kernel performance for the past three years. Besides software development, she has also researched in a variety of areas including formal methods, shortest path algorithms, bioinspired computing, data mining, web2. Atallah received a be degree in electrical engineering from the american university, beirut, lebanon, in 1975, and ms and phd degrees in electrical engineering and computer science from johns hopkins university, baltimore, maryland, in 1980 and 1982, respectively. For those wishing to start from the very beginning we have a newcomers page too. History of computer hardware and software development. He received his phd and ms in computer engineering from the university of cincinnati and his bsc in electrical engineering from the university of jordan. Remote work advice from the largest allremote company. The 50 most influential living computer scientists thebestschools.

During his almost 10year career at tripwire andreas has lived and worked throughout emea and asiapacific helping customers to successfully implement tripwire solutions and better protect against cyberattacks. The software engineering job ladder noteworthy the. Contributors thomas alexander cofounded exapath, a startup focused on mapping networking algorithms onto gpgpus. The internet, video games, social media, laptops, and smart phones our daily lives have changed dramatically with the advent and development of technologybased products. Apr 03, 2020 the software development life cycle sdlc is a key part of information technology practices in todays enterprise world. Designed linc, the first functional computer scaled down and priced for the individual user. To perform a particular task, programmer prepares a sequence of instructions, know as programmed. How open source software contributors are accelerating biomedicine.

Rand has a historic record of achievement in the development of computing. It innovation, research and development computer weekly. Has deep technical expertise in a businesscritical area. The development of computer technology decreases the need for specialized skills and gives rise to rapidsign franchises, which facilitate sameday construction of signs. The development of scientific software is, more than ever, critical to the practice of science, and this is accompanied by a trend towards more open and collaborative efforts. Such a definition would owe its deceptiveness to a naive and narrow view of calculation as a strictly mathematical process. Previously he was at juniper networks working in the infrastructure product group building core routers. Each one of the five generations of computers is characterized by a major technological development that fundamentally changed the way computers operate. What is the significance of charles babbage contribution to. All this is done by computer architecture in the design phase of the software development life cycle asked in animal life, genetics who are the major contributors of cell theory.

Contract obliged the builders to share their designs with other research institutes. The attraction of contributors in free and open source software. The development of computer technology decreases the need for specialized skills and gives rise to rapidsign franchises, which facilitate sameday. In fact, calculation underlies many activities that are not normally thought of as. Unfortunately, there has been little investigation into who is driving the evolution of such scientific software or how the collaboration happens. The current r is the result of a collaborative effort with contributions from all over the world. Andreas muennichow is a seasoned professional services consultant, based in portugal with over 30 years of experience. Hes been in the professional software testing industry since 2005. Atallah received a be degree in electrical engineering from the american university, beirut, lebanon, in 1975, and ms and phd degrees in electrical engineering and computer science from johns hopkins university, baltimore, maryland, in 1980 and. What does software development life cycle sdlc mean. She began her career as a high school english teacher in brooklyn, new york, and has taught college courses since 2008 in writing, literature, humanities, and ethics. Pdf the attraction of contributors in free and open.

But we wouldnt have these things without the people who wrote the code, built the machines, and guided the evolution of those computer technologies we so easily take. A main principle of opensource software development is peer production, with products such as source code, blueprints, and documentation freely available to the public. Sure, product quality is essential, but speed might be even more important in our agile world. How open source software contributors are accelerating. He is a certified project management professional and president of ask process, inc. But according to levy, you shouldnt have to choose just speed or just quality when it comes to modern softwareboth are simultaneously achievable. History of computer hardware and software development eolss. Sassenrath is also the developer of rebol, a specialized computer. Barry boehm software engineering economics, spiral development. Similarly, computer also needs some expression medium to communicate with others a computer follows the instructions given by the programmer to perform a specific job. Dec 12, 2017 software development is an iterative logical process that aims to create a computer coded or programmed software to address a unique business or personal objective, goal or process. This article presents a list of individuals who made transformative breakthroughs in the creation, development and imagining of what computers. Timothy prickett morgan is president of guild companies inc and coeditor of the four hundred he has been keeping a keen eye on the midrange system and server markets for three decades, and was one of the founding editors of the four hundred, the industrys first subscriptionbased monthly newsletter devoted exclusively to the ibm. He also serves on the association for software testing board of directors as president.

Jun 03, 2017 for me, ram and io speed make huge differences in development. Introduction to software history the history of computing project. She holds an ms in computer science from the university of houston. Reed is an experienced enterprise software executive having worked at compaq computer, bmc software, sybase, neon systems, and cisco systems. The opensource model is a decentralized software development model that encourages open collaboration.

Managing open source contributions for software project. Bill gates, in full william henry gates iii, born october 28, 1955, seattle, washington, u. Law technology today brings together some of the best minds in law practice, legal technology, and the future of the profession. A computer might be described with deceptive simplicity as an apparatus that performs routine calculations automatically. The 30 most influential computer scientists alive today. Before that, she was working on ibms enterprise level application security product. Computer science and engineering history of computer hardware and software development arthur tatnall encyclopedia of life support systems eolss 5. Software development takes highlevel technical knowledge and organized, experienced development teams to succeed.

Computer science contributions to other disciplines. An empirical study of contributors diversity and software. A welldesigned desktop app, mobile responsive website, or crm tool could increase your business efficiency and convert more leads. Reed is an experienced enterprise software executive having worked at compaq computer, bmc. Jan 11, 2017 that means development teams need to speed things up to support the growth of the overall business. As designers and distributors of new technology, software engineers play a. About the contributors vaijayanthimala anand is a senior software engineer with several years of network protocoldriver development and architecture experience. Who are the contributors the development of computer answers. Ed tittel has worked for over 30 years as a software developer and. Founded contributions to theoretical computer science, specifically for the development of the lambda calculus and the discovery of the undecidability problem within it. Koch, pmp is a speaker and writer on effective project management methods.

Rand staff designed and built one of the earliest computers, developed an early online interactive terminalbased computer system, and invented the telecommunications technique that has become the basis for modern computer networks. Software development is an iterative logical process that aims to create a computer coded or programmed software to address a unique business or personal objective, goal or process. In fact, calculation underlies many activities that are not normally thought of as mathematical. Software development is generally a planned initiative that consists of various steps or stages that result in the creation of operational software. As a smallbusiness owner, if you decide theres good reason to develop your own mobile app, there are several ways to do it but before you dive into the deep end of the app development pool. But we wouldnt have these things without the people who wrote the code, built the machines, and guided the evolution of those. Mar 25, 2001 a new computer model involving computer science, biochemistry, and horticulture allows farmers to study the effects of irrigation, spraying, temperature and nutrients without experimenting on real crops. Reed was the senior vice president of marketing and marketing team lead for neon systems ipo and spent 6 years as an officer of the publicly traded company thereafter. By kelsey fox posted december, 2014 image source the internet, video games, social media, laptops, and smart phones our daily lives have changed dramatically with the advent and development of technologybased products. Prior to his work as a journalist and industry analyst, michael was a software engineer, a career that spanned 25 years, and included projects in compiler and runtime platforms, software development tools, and realtime embedded systems. With the early computers the idea did not express itself neither in software nor in.

It innovation, research and development may 07, 2020 07 may20 app launched to support social care workers through coronavirus. The history of computer development is a computer science topic that is often used to reference the different generations of computing devices. Adrian degraff graduated with a bachelor of science in computer science from the university of north carolina greensboro. A program written for a computer is known as software. For me, ram and io speed make huge differences in development. He has managed leadingedge software development projects and consulted to fortune 500 companies as well as software startups. Put in service in 1963, many of its features are seen as. The computer was born not for entertainment or email but out of a need to solve a serious numbercrunching crisis. All it takes is a great idea and a skilled custom software development company to make it happen. Apache community development contributing to the apache. Today i wont spec a development machine with less than 16gb of ram 32gb preferred and an ssd. Jacobs of the jacobs group has more than 30 years of networking industry experience.

The five generations of computers webopedia reference. Hansoft provides blistering fast project management software for team collaboration and management in agile and traditional development of products and services. The amount of pressure that it organizations are under to accelerate product delivery continues to increase each and every year, and. Since mid1997 there has been a core group with write access to the r source, currently consisting of. A new computer model involving computer science, biochemistry, and horticulture allows farmers to study the effects of irrigation, spraying, temperature and nutrients without experimenting on real crops. This page is intended for those people who are reasonably comfortable with open source development models but need a helping hand finding their way around the apache software foundation and our way of developing software commonly called the apache way. I also include a discrete graphics card than can drive a 4k monitor. Jan has covered the computer industry for more than 20 years, writing about everything from personal computers to operating systems to server virtualization to application development.

Brian covers information management and enterprise software. Does serious research to evaluate and test options. Major contributors to the development of computers by. Timothy prickett morgan is president of guild companies inc and coeditor of the four hundred he has been keeping a keen eye on the midrange system and server markets for three decades, and was one of the founding editors of the four hundred, the industrys first subscriptionbased monthly newsletter devoted exclusively to the ibm as400 minicomputer. The opensource movement in software began as a response to the limitations of proprietary code. Of course, if you cant match quality with your increased speed, the process falls apart. In early days when our ancestor used to reside in cave the counting was a problem. The software development life cycle sdlc is a key part of information technology practices in todays enterprise world.

Works with cto and other architects to choose new technologies, and promote culture process. The computer scientists in the list below all specialize in various fields like computer technology, hardware, software development, programming, biotechnology. What computer specs are best for software developers, and. What is the significance of charles babbage contribution. Since its development, git has become widely used and praised within the software industry. Major contributors to the development of computers by walter. For several years he worked as a software engineer for several enterprise companies, such as cisco systems, fidelity investments, and united health group. Put in service in 1963, many of its features are seen as prototypes of what were to be essential elements of personal computers. At the age of 12 he began teaching himself to program which later paved. Meet the expert contributors who help make bestcolleges the goto college planning website for future alumni.

797 207 916 136 841 1059 1509 486 624 852 1257 1262 731 74 256 1088 397 314 135 1020 352 657 1074 574 84 664 428 1455 1231 181 704 1417 386 468 1037 121 577 1520 841 35 1185 613 839 881 480 931 850 655